In the first series I visit the New Forest. The ancient Norman hunting ground in Hampshire. This is because I have a limited budget for the podcast and happen to live close by.
​
Among other adventures I’ll be tracking down a coven of witches, investigating a 1000 year old murder and unravelling a chilling Victorian ghost story.
